Does the rent cover additional costs like utilities?
The monthly rent usually only covers the property itself. Services such as electricity, water, gas, and internet are often billed separately. Always review the listing or reach out to confirm what’s included.
What paperwork do I need to rent a property?
To submit an application, you’ll typically need a government-issued ID, recent proof of income (or a guarantor’s financial details), and possibly a work or study document. Specific requirements may be outlined in the property details.
How much time does it take to hear back about my application?
Responses to rental applications usually take a few days to a week, but this depends on the landlord’s process and the demand for the property. Be sure to check your email for updates or additional document requests.
Is it possible to adjust the rental price or conditions?
In most cases, landlords set fixed prices and conditions, but it never hurts to ask! Discussing details like longer leases or minor adjustments might be an option depending on the landlord.
What should I do if I have to move out before the lease ends?
If you need to leave early, you might be asked to find someone to take over your lease or pay a fee for breaking the contract. Check your rental agreement for details and talk to your landlord to explore your options.
This spacious furnished 2-bedroom apartment is located at Kralingse Plaslaan in Rotterdam, offering a stunning view over the Kralingse Plas and the Kralingse Bos. The apartment is situated in the well-maintained complex "Van Ruisdaelstate," which features private parking for residents. The location is highly convenient, with numerous amenities such as restaurants, shops, and public transport options available in the immediate vicinity. Major arterial roads are also easily accessible within a few minutes.
Living in the Kralingen district provides a unique blend of city life and nature. Residents can enjoy direct access to the Kralingse Bos, while the vibrant city center is just a 10-minute bike ride away. The area is well-connected to highways A13 and A20, making it easy to commute. For daily necessities or a relaxing coffee break, Lusthofstraat and Oudedijk offer a variety of eateries, boutiques, supermarkets, and specialty shops.
The layout of the apartment includes an enclosed entrance, with an elevator and staircase leading to the floors. On the first floor, you will find a spacious hall and a toilet. The living room is bright and airy, featuring large windows that provide ample natural light and access to a spacious outdoor area. The luxury kitchen also offers a beautiful view of the Kralingse Bos and has access to a front balcony. The apartment includes two spacious bedrooms and two bathrooms, one equipped with a bath, shower, sink, and toilet, while the other features a shower and sink.
The apartment is available for rent starting June 1, 2025, with a minimum rental period of 12 months. It is important to note that students, young people, and sharers are not permitted. Applicants must have an income exclusively from employment, with a monthly income requirement of 3.5 times the rent as gross income. A deposit of €5000 is required, and the rent does not include utilities such as gas, water, electricity, and TV/internet. Viewing requests are accepted exclusively via email.
